The Rookery Care Home in Ebbw Vale is situated in a peaceful residential area offering attractive leafy surroundings. The home provides high-quality residential, dementia and respite care for older people, delivered by a dedicated and experienced team within a warm and welcoming environment.

The Rookery maintains close relationships with community groups, schools and the local church. These partnerships support residents in remaining socially active and engaged, contributing to a rich and...

My Dad spent the last seven weeks of his life at The Rookery Care Home, and during this short period he seemed to have a new lease of life. The dedication of all the staff in making sure his physical and mental needs were met, was second to none. He was always clean and tidy and occupied throughout the day, every time we saw him he had a smile on his face. During Dad's last few days of life the care given again was amazing, not just caring for Dad, but us his daughters too. The support was really appreciated. We recently discovered that Dad was born at The Rookery, so how fitting that he died there too. We really feel that The Rookery is a special place and the staff are special people. All we need to say at this point is Thank You.

My mother has now been at the Rookery for nearly 5 months and I am so very happy with the care she receives. The "onboarding" process was explained well by management, so we knew what to expect and how to help my mother settle in. This was a stressful time for the family, so the support given to us was very much appreciated. Every single member of staff is caring and understands how to care for people with dementia. All residents, my mother included, are treated with respect and dignity. I have not seen my mother act agitated or worried since being a resident at The Rookery. All staff are quick to act on any suggestions or queries we might have. My mother is very well cared for. It is comforting to know she is in a safe environment where she has company, is kept spotlessly clean, is fed well, and has the opportunity to join in many activities. It is a lovely, friendly environment for my mother to live in and for me to visit. I couldn't be happier with her care.
